PHOTO: ‘She is too playerful’, teacher’s comment highlights state of public schools

The decline in Nigerian public school education was once again brought to the fore after a headteacher wrote ‘she is too playerful’ on a pupil’s report card.

The headteacher apparently wanted to write ‘playful’.

A viral photo of the report card, issued by the Universal Basic Education Board in Rivers State, showed that the pupil passed just two out of 10 subjects.


Photo: Instablog Naija

The photo also showed series of mistakes with the official writing the pupil’s position as 433 out of 38, while ‘Date’ was merely written as 31.
